From 31b902012c2c47655e90121f642dfa5bd2fa2f36 Mon Sep 17 00:00:00 2001 From: Raphael Grimm <raphael.grimm@kit.edu> Date: Mon, 29 Jun 2020 14:23:20 +0200 Subject: [PATCH] Add SpinBoxToVector::set(double) --- .../NJointControllerGuiPluginUtility/SpinBoxToVector.h |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/source/RobotAPI/libraries/NJointControllerGuiPluginUtility/SpinBoxToVector.h b/source/RobotAPI/libraries/NJointControllerGuiPluginUtility/SpinBoxToVector.h index 23bb6f7a5..3fe18f27c 100644 --- a/source/RobotAPI/libraries/NJointControllerGuiPluginUtility/SpinBoxToVector.h +++ b/source/RobotAPI/libraries/NJointControllerGuiPluginUtility/SpinBoxToVector.h @@ -125,9 +125,17 @@ namespace armarx ARMARX_CHECK_EQUAL(set->getSize(), _widgets.size()); for (std::size_t i = 0; i < _widgets.size(); ++i) { + ARMARX_CHECK_NOT_NULL(set->getNode(i)); _widgets.at(i)->setValue(set->getNode(i)->getJointValue()); } } + void set(double d) + { + for (auto w : _widgets) + { + w->setValue(d); + } + } public: void addWidget(Qwid* s) { -- GitLab